An early morning car crash on the Belt Parkway today left one man dead and two other people hospitalized, including the driver, who is now charged with DWI. Police say Sharlene Numa was drunkenly driving a white Infinity sedan east through Rosedale, Queens around 4 a.m. when she rear-ended a Mercedes being driven by an unidentified 18-year-old man. The collision caused the Infinity to flip over and, according to the Daily News, crash into a tree.

The driver of the Mercedes was taken to Franklin General Hospital in stable condition, and Numa was taken to Jamaica Hospital in stable condition. Her passenger, 29-year-old Kendall Heard, a resident of Freeport, Long Island, was pronounced DOA at Jamaica Hospital.

The investigation is ongoing, but police have already arrested Numa. In addition to the DWI charge, she's also charged with manslaughter and vehicular manslaughter.
